Anonymous Donor Sends Special Gifts to Children Affected by Oklahoma Tornado
CHANDLER, ARIZ. (May, 2013)— Because of the generosity of a “secret pal” in Sedona, Ariz., the children of Moore, Okla. will begin to rebuild their individual libraries with A Squirrel's Story—A True Tale by Jana Bommersbach, her first children's book.
Bommersbach spoke about her new book on May 22 at the monthly luncheon of the Sedona Welcomers. This was the first group to hear the inside story of how she came to write her book which is based on a true incident her parents witnessed in their backyard in Hankinson, N.D.
               One of the women at the luncheon later called Bommersbach’s publisher, Linda F. Radke, president of Five Star Publications, Inc., with an offer to send $400 dollars of Jana's books to Oklahoma so children who lost everything in the tornado can have a special gift.
               “I was moved to tears when she approached me after lunch while I was autographing books,” Bommersbach said. “The idea that children who watched their school and homes destroyed would start rebuilding their lives with my book about a squirrel family is just overwhelming. What a generous, loving woman.”
               Radke said she was so moved by the gesture, she is also offering a 30 percent discount and free shipping to anyone else who wants to send Jana's book to children in need. She also said she would work with library representatives to distribute the books to the children.
               "We've felt from the start that this is a special book and this generous donation from a secret pal proves that," Radke said. "In her book, Jana's Mamma Squirrel makes a continuing joke about not speaking the language of a cat or a bird or a person, and we have often said that whether you speak cat, bird or squirrel, Jana's book speaks to the heart. This donation underscores that in a way we could never have imagined.”
